Termites eat through the wood in your floors, walls, and roof framing for months before any visible damage appears. We inspect your foundation and structural wood, then apply a continuous barrier that stops foraging termites before they reach your home.

  • Complete Termite Assessment — Inspect every wood-contact zone — foundation, slab, attic, and interior framing.
  • Active Colony Treatment — Apply termiticide or bait directly where the colony is feeding and tunneling.
  • Re-Entry Prevention — Barrier application around treated areas to keep new colonies from establishing.

The ants trailing across your counter are foragers searching for food, and the nest can be anywhere from inside the walls to under the yard. Our technicians trace them back to the source and apply bait that workers carry into the colony to wipe out the queen.

  • Trail and Nest Tracking — Follow forager trails to locate the colony or satellite nests nearby.
  • Transfer Bait Placement — Position slow-acting bait that foragers carry back to eliminate workers and the queen.
  • Entry Gap Sealing — Seal cracks and gaps used by ants to prevent new colonies from establishing the same route.

A rodent nesting in your attic, crawl space, or wall voids will breed quickly and cause damage to wiring, insulation, and stored food. We eliminate the infestation and seal the entry points before a new population can move in.

  • Harborage Identification — Locate nesting sites in attics, crawl spaces, and wall voids.
  • Population Elimination — Remove the active colony using traps and tamper-resistant bait stations.
  • Gap Sealing and Sanitation Advice — Close confirmed entry points and identify sanitation issues drawing rodents in.

A single mosquito treatment reduces activity fast, but recurring service keeps it suppressed through the full season. We schedule return visits timed to the local mosquito cycle so the population stays low and your yard stays usable.

  • Immediate Population Reduction — Target the active adult mosquito population with a knockdown treatment on arrival.
  • Hatch Prevention — Apply larvicide to water features and drainage areas to interrupt the breeding cycle.
  • Scheduled Retreatment — Return on a regular cycle before the prior treatment breaks down.

Cockroaches spread fast once they find moisture and food inside your walls, and a population left untreated doubles within weeks. We inspect every harborage zone in your home and apply bait that works through the full colony before it can grow further.

  • Infestation Spread Assessment — Map how far roaches have spread through the property before selecting treatment zones.
  • All-Zone Bait Deployment — Cover all harborage areas simultaneously — not limited to kitchen and bathroom only.
  • Root Conditions Consultation — Advise on sanitation practices and structural sealing that reduce conditions cockroaches depend on.

Bed bugs spread from room to room through wall voids, electrical outlets, and furniture joints, not just the mattress. We map every active area across all affected rooms and treat the full infestation so eggs cannot hatch and restart the cycle.

  • Room-by-Room Inspection — Systematically inspect all affected rooms: furniture, wall voids, frames, and outlets.
  • Extended-Residual Products — Apply treatments that stay effective through hatching cycles so emerging nymphs are exposed.
  • Return Inspection — Revisit after the hatching period to catch any newly emerged nymphs before they mature.

Stinging Pest Control

Wasp and yellow jacket nests near your front door, porch, or play areas put your family at risk every time someone walks past.

Spider Control

Spiders follow their food source indoors, so where insects are active inside your walls and crawl spaces, spiders will be close behind.

Flea Control

Fleas hitch inside on pets and quickly take over carpets, rugs, and furniture as eggs drop off and hatch in floor cracks.

Tick Control

Ticks wait in tall grass, leaf litter, and low shrubs along your yard edges and attach to people and pets who brush past.

Fly Control

Drain flies breed in pipe buildup, fruit flies breed in overripe produce, and house flies breed in garbage and organic waste, so basic sprays that kill adults do nothing to stop the next wave.

Moth Control

Clothes moth larvae feed on wool, silk, and natural-fiber fabrics inside dark closets and storage drawers, often for weeks before the damage shows up.

Centipede & Millipede Control

Centipedes and millipedes move inside through foundation gaps and door thresholds when heavy rain saturates the soil or temperatures drop.

Silverfish Control

Silverfish live in damp areas like bathroom walls, attic insulation, and basement voids where they feed on paper, wallpaper, and fabric.

Cricket Control

Crickets move toward your home in late summer and fall when cooler temperatures drive them to seek warmth near the foundation and under doors.
